Transaction 56bdc3a3af560aa0c7475d7fe24a63f2c0fd84b95a271e227f290506a13649ae

3 Input
2 Outputs
  • 56bdc3a3af560aa0c7475d7fe24a63f2c0fd84b95a271e227f290506a13649ae:0
  • value  1441721
    address  38RTERtLim26R8oV9BtFoHPZ8465oKEKa4
  • 56bdc3a3af560aa0c7475d7fe24a63f2c0fd84b95a271e227f290506a13649ae:1
  • value  14665000
    address  1Evow3WYbCGMVR13hq4ZXZjxaGeJJnbeEv